DLTR vs WMT
DLTR: Dollar Tree operates a high-volume, low-margin discount variety store chain anchored on extreme value ($1.25 core pricing) facing persistent cost inflation from tariffs, labor, and freight that squeezes margins. WMT: A global leader in omnichannel retail leveraging massive scale and supply chain efficiency to provide everyday low prices across grocery, general merchandise, and digital services.
